The Temple, Congregation Adath Israel Brith Sholom, is Kentucky's oldest and largest Jewish congregation. Chartered in 1843, The Temple was the sixth Reform congregation established in America. Today, The Temple is a vibrant congregation that provides outstanding educational programs for children, parents, and seniors; outreach to interfaith families; ongoing efforts to heal the world through Social Justice; and brings nationally known speakers, musicians and special events to the community.
